Slovenia - Number of Diesel Passenger Cars (Excluding Hybrids)
Since 2014, Slovenia Number of Diesel Passenger Cars (Excluding Hybrids) was up 4.5%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 20 comparing other countries in Number of Diesel Passenger Cars (Excluding Hybrids) at 561,670 Units. Slovenia is overtaken by Denmark, which was number 19 at 816,045 Units and is followed by Latvia at 425,136 Units. France lead the ranking with 21,143,351.44 Units in 2019, that is +0.7% compared to 2018. Italy, Spain and United Kingdom resp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Romania recorded the best 5 years average growth at +10.6% per year, while Belgium was the worst growing country at -1.4% per year.
